#204d88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#204d88 is composed of 12.5% red, 30.2%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.5% cyan, 43.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 214 degrees, a saturation of 61.9% and a lightness of 32.9%. #204d88 color hex could be obtained by blending #409aff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

#204d88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#204d88 has RGB values of R:32, G:77,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0.43,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 2117000.
